How much is a 2010 Mercedes E350?
A 2010 Mercedes-Benz E-Class E 350 Sedan 4D has depreciated $1,120 or 15% in the last 3 years and has a current resale value of $6,250 and trade-in value of $4,125. The Mercedes E Class is known for its longevity, with a lifespan of between 200,000 and 250,000 miles, or up to 17 years, depending on use. Overall, this means the E Class will last you much longer than other used cars for sale, so long as you provide proper maintenance.The S-Class and E-Class play very different roles in the Mercedes-Benz line-up. The average cost for a Mercedes-Benz E350 Oil Change is between $187 and $221. Labor costs are estimated between $61 and $90 while parts are priced between $126 and $132. This range does not include taxes and fees, and does not factor in your unique location.One of the most common complaints among Mercedes Benz E350 owners is oil leaks, often resulting from worn-out gaskets, faulty oil seals, or a cracked oil pan. If left unattended, it can lead to low oil levels, engine overheating, and premature wear on internal components.
